Database interoperability issues represent a significant challenge in the realm of information technology, where disparate systems struggle to communicate effectively. As organizations increasingly rely on various databases, understanding these issues becomes essential to achieving seamless data integration.
The complexities of database interoperability not only hinder efficiency but also pose risks to data integrity and security. This discussion will illuminate the key challenges faced by organizations and the standards and strategies that can facilitate effective interoperability.
Understanding Database Interoperability Issues
Database interoperability issues refer to the challenges and barriers that arise when different database systems need to communicate, share, and utilize data effectively. These challenges are critical in a world where diverse systems are prevalent across various sectors, such as healthcare, finance, and government.
A major aspect of database interoperability issues involves discrepancies in data formats, structures, and standards. Different databases may use unique languages and protocols, creating obstacles to seamless data exchange. Moreover, varying security and compliance requirements can further complicate interactions among systems, often leading to data silos.
Understanding these interoperability issues is fundamental for organizations striving to leverage data for improved decision-making and operational efficiency. Addressing these challenges allows for better integration of data across platforms, ultimately enhancing organizational responsiveness and adaptability in a rapidly evolving technological landscape.
Key Challenges in Database Interoperability
Database interoperability issues arise from the complex interactions between multiple database systems that are often based on diverse architectures, formats, and communication protocols. One of the primary challenges is the lack of standardization among various database technologies, which can lead to significant barriers in data exchange and integration.
Another significant challenge is data inconsistency. Different databases may use varying definitions and datasets, making it difficult to ensure that shared information is accurate and reliable. This inconsistency can have serious repercussions for decision-making processes within organizations.
Additionally, security concerns complicate database interoperability. Organizations must ensure that data shared across disparate systems maintains integrity and confidentiality. This often requires stringent access controls and encryption protocols, which can be difficult to implement uniformly.
Lastly, the technical complexity involved in implementing middleware solutions or data integration platforms can hinder interoperability efforts. Organizations may face substantial resource constraints, both financial and human, that impede their ability to develop and maintain effective interoperability solutions.
Impact of Database Interoperability Issues on Organizations
Database interoperability issues significantly affect organizations by creating barriers to effective data sharing and communication. These challenges can impair decision-making and hinder operational efficiency across various sectors.
The financial implications of these issues are substantial. Organizations may incur costs related to data integration solutions, staff training, or even lost opportunities due to delays in accessing critical information. Additionally, poor interoperability can lead to compliance risks, especially in regulated industries.
Data integrity is often compromised due to inconsistencies among disparate systems. This can result in inaccuracies that affect reporting and analytics, ultimately undermining stakeholder trust. Furthermore, time spent troubleshooting interoperability problems diverts resources from core business activities.
Improved collaboration is essential for organizations to thrive. Without addressing database interoperability issues, organizations risk stagnation and may struggle to adapt to evolving technological landscapes. Thus, investing in sustainable interoperability solutions is imperative for long-term growth and resilience.
Common Database Interoperability Standards
Database interoperability standards play a crucial role in facilitating the exchange and integration of data across different systems. These standards provide a framework that enables disparate database systems to communicate effectively, ensuring data consistency and accessibility.
The Open Database Connectivity (ODBC) standard is widely recognized, allowing applications to connect to various database management systems using a consistent interface. Similarly, Java Database Connectivity (JDBC) serves the Java environment, promoting seamless database interactions. Other significant standards include the SQL standards for querying and managing relational databases, which further enhance interoperability.
Furthermore, the Common Warehouse Metamodel (CWM) provides a standardized representation of data and metadata, promoting interoperability among data warehousing tools. Extensible Markup Language (XML) is also crucial, enabling data exchange between applications through a format that is both human-readable and machine-readable.
Employing these common standards is vital for organizations facing database interoperability issues. By adhering to these frameworks, organizations can streamline data integration processes, enhance productivity, and improve organizational communication.
Strategies for Overcoming Database Interoperability Issues
To address Database Interoperability Issues effectively, organizations must adopt a multifaceted approach that emphasizes communication, standardization, and technological adaptability. Establishing clear communication protocols across teams fosters collaboration and ensures alignment on data sharing objectives.
Implementing common data standards is vital for reducing discrepancies and enhancing compatibility among different database systems. Standards such as ISO/IEC 11179 or HL7 can facilitate seamless data integration and sharing across platforms, minimizing the risk of interoperability challenges.
Moreover, leveraging middleware solutions can bridge gaps between disparate systems. Middleware acts as an intermediary layer, enabling different databases to interact and exchange data without direct modification of underlying systems, thus streamlining integration efforts.
Investing in comprehensive training programs is also essential. Educating staff on interoperability principles and tools equips them to handle database-related challenges proactively, ultimately leading to improved management of Database Interoperability Issues in their operational landscape.
Case Studies Highlighting Database Interoperability Issues
In the healthcare sector, database interoperability issues often impede the seamless sharing of patient information. A notable example involves systems from different hospitals lacking standardized protocols, resulting in incomplete patient records and delayed diagnoses. This friction highlights the necessity for robust interoperability solutions to ensure cohesive data management.
Similarly, in financial services, disparate banking platforms face challenges integrating customer data. The lack of standardized frameworks can lead to inconsistent customer experiences and compliance issues. Collaborative efforts among financial institutions to establish interoperability standards have garnered attention as vital steps towards mitigating these issues.
Government agencies also encounter database interoperability concerns, particularly in data sharing among departments. A case study involving social services and health departments revealed inefficiencies in addressing public health crises due to fragmented data systems. This underscores the urgency for integrated frameworks to improve responsiveness to community needs.
These examples illustrate the profound impact of database interoperability issues on various sectors, emphasizing the need for comprehensive strategies to facilitate effective data exchange. Establishing industry standards and collaborative frameworks will be essential for enhancing interoperability across diverse domains.
Healthcare Data Sharing
Healthcare data sharing involves the exchange and integration of medical information among various healthcare entities, including hospitals, laboratories, and insurance companies. This interoperability is vital for improving patient care, enhancing research, and streamlining organizational processes.
However, several database interoperability issues impede effective healthcare data sharing. Disparities in data formats, along with incompatible health information systems, complicate seamless communication. These challenges can lead to delays in patient treatment, misdiagnoses, and increased healthcare costs.
To illustrate, consider a scenario where a hospital uses an electronic health record (EHR) system incompatible with the records of an external specialist. This lack of interoperability can hamper the sharing of crucial patient information, ultimately affecting healthcare outcomes.
Addressing these interoperability issues is pivotal for advancing healthcare data sharing. The implementation of standardized protocols, such as HL7 and FHIR, can significantly enhance data exchange capabilities, ensuring that healthcare providers have access to accurate and timely information.
Financial Services Integration
In the financial services sector, database interoperability issues can significantly impede data exchange among various systems, affecting customer service and operational efficiencies. Diverse data formats, proprietary systems, and differing regulatory requirements often exacerbate these challenges.
Key challenges include:
- Fragmentation of data across multiple platforms which hinders real-time access.
- Compliance with various regulatory standards that can vary by region or service.
- Security concerns related to sharing sensitive financial data.
The implications of these interoperability issues can be substantial. Organizations may face delays in transaction processing, leading to customer dissatisfaction and potential financial losses. Moreover, regulatory penalties may arise from non-compliance due to inadequate data sharing mechanisms.
To address these interoperability issues, financial institutions are increasingly adopting standardized data protocols such as XBRL and ISO 20022. These standards facilitate better integration, allowing for seamless data exchanges and enhancing the overall reliability of financial operations. By prioritizing interoperability, organizations can not only improve their service delivery but also strengthen their competitive positions within the market.
Government Data Interoperability
Government data interoperability refers to the ability of different government agencies and departments to exchange and utilize data seamlessly. This process is essential for enhancing communication, improving decision-making, and streamlining services, ultimately contributing to better governance.
A significant challenge lies in the diverse technologies, databases, and data formats employed by various governmental bodies. Such disparities can lead to inefficiencies, inaccuracies, and delays in information exchange. These interoperability issues hinder collaborative efforts on critical initiatives like public health and safety.
To address these challenges, standardization of data formats and protocols is vital. Initiatives such as the Federal Enterprise Architecture Framework influence the adoption of common frameworks. Moreover, employing Application Programming Interfaces (APIs) can facilitate real-time data sharing between different governmental systems.
Case studies from programs such as USA.gov demonstrate successful government data interoperability. Through effective data sharing, agencies can enhance citizen services and respond more efficiently to emerging challenges. By recognizing and addressing these interoperability issues, governments can significantly improve their operational effectiveness and public transparency.
Role of Database Management Systems in Interoperability
Database Management Systems (DBMS) serve as critical components in addressing database interoperability issues by facilitating seamless data exchange and integration across diverse platforms. They provide the necessary tools for data administrators to manage and manipulate data from various sources, enhancing communication between different databases.
Key features supporting interoperability include data translation, which ensures that information is correctly converted between different formats. DBMS also enable the implementation of standard protocols, allowing disparate systems to communicate effectively, thus mitigating compatibility challenges inherent in diverse database environments.
Integration with other systems is vital in enhancing interoperability. Many modern DBMSs offer APIs and connectors that enable integration with cloud services, applications, and other databases. These capabilities help organizations streamline data workflows, promoting consistency and increasing the reliability of data across various platforms.
As organizations increasingly rely on multiple database architectures, the role of DBMS in resolving interoperability issues becomes even more significant. Implementing a robust DBMS can lead to improved data coherence, accessibility, and overall operational efficiency, ultimately contributing to informed decision-making and enhanced organizational performance.
Features Supporting Interoperability
Database management systems incorporate numerous features that enhance interoperability among disparate systems. These functionalities are crucial for addressing database interoperability issues and ensuring seamless data exchange across platforms.
Key features include:
-
Adherence to Standards: Compliance with industry standards, such as SQL and XML, facilitates smoother communication between databases.
-
Data Mapping: Effective data mapping tools allow for the transformation of data formats, enhancing compatibility between various systems.
-
APIs and Web Services: Application Programming Interfaces (APIs) and web services enable databases to communicate and share data efficiently, promoting interoperability.
-
Federated Queries: Federated query capabilities allow users to execute queries across multiple databases simultaneously, integrating data without necessitating duplication.
-
Schema Evolution: Support for schema evolution helps databases adapt to changes in data structures, maintaining interoperability even as requirements shift.
These features collectively contribute to resolving database interoperability issues, fostering robust data integration in a range of applications.
Integration with Other Systems
Integration with other systems refers to the seamless connection between databases and external applications, facilitating data sharing and collaboration. This integration is necessary for ensuring that different systems can communicate effectively, eliminating silos and promoting data consistency.
One prevalent approach to achieving integration is through the use of Application Programming Interfaces (APIs). These APIs allow databases to interact with various software applications, enabling data retrieval, updates, and overall interoperability. Hybrid solutions often combine traditional databases with cloud services, enhancing accessibility and flexibility.
Another vital factor in integration is adopting standard protocols like SQL, ODBC, and JDBC. These frameworks streamline communication between disparate database systems, making it easier for organizations to share data across platforms. Such interoperability is critical for businesses that rely on diverse data sources for decision-making.
Effective integration strategies not only enhance operational efficiency but also improve data integrity. As organizations increasingly rely on data-driven decisions, addressing database interoperability issues through robust integration with other systems becomes imperative for achieving organizational objectives.
Future Trends in Database Interoperability
In the evolving landscape of technology, future trends in database interoperability will significantly shape how data systems communicate and integrate. One prominent trend is the increasing adoption of cloud-based solutions, which enable seamless data sharing across disparate systems. This approach enhances scalability and flexibility while reducing compatibility issues typically associated with on-premise setups.
Another emerging trend is the incorporation of artificial intelligence and machine learning to facilitate data integration. These technologies can automate the mapping of data formats and standards, significantly reducing the manual effort required to achieve interoperability. As organizations continue to rely on real-time data analytics, this capability will become increasingly vital.
Blockchain technology also stands to influence database interoperability. By creating decentralized and immutable ledgers, blockchain can improve data integrity across systems, alleviating concerns about data manipulation. This development is particularly pertinent in industries such as finance and healthcare, where data consistency is paramount.
Lastly, the implementation of standardized interfaces, such as APIs, will play a crucial role in overcoming interoperability issues in the future. As databases become more interconnected, open standards will foster collaboration and enhance the ability to exchange information, leading to more efficient data-driven decision-making processes.
Best Practices for Enhancing Database Interoperability
Enhancing database interoperability often begins with standardizing data formats and protocols across systems. Utilizing widely accepted standards, such as SQL for relational databases or JSON for data interchange, facilitates smoother data exchanges and collaboration among heterogeneous environments.
Adopting middleware solutions can also streamline integration efforts. These tools act as intermediaries, enabling disparate systems to communicate effectively without requiring substantial modifications. This approach minimizes compatibility issues, allowing for seamless interoperability.
Regular training and documentation are vital in maintaining effective interoperability. Educating staff on compliance with data standards and integration practices ensures a unified approach, reducing the likelihood of errors that can impede data sharing capabilities.
Establishing a governance framework to monitor and assess interoperability processes is beneficial. This framework should include guidelines for data management and sharing policies, aligning organizational goals with interoperability objectives while promoting clarity and accountability in data usage.
The Path Forward for Database Interoperability Issues
To effectively navigate database interoperability issues, organizations must invest in adopting open standards and protocols that promote compatibility among disparate systems. Implementing standardized data formats can significantly reduce discrepancies, facilitating smoother data sharing.
Enhancing collaboration across departments and establishing cross-functional teams are vital steps. These teams can identify specific interoperability challenges and devise targeted strategies, fostering a culture of cooperation that transcends technological boundaries.
Investment in modern database management systems with advanced features is imperative. These systems often offer enhanced capabilities for data integration and support various interoperability standards, ensuring seamless interaction with other applications and platforms.
Finally, organizations should prioritize ongoing education and training. Keeping technical staff informed about the latest advancements and best practices in database interoperability will empower them to address challenges proactively. This approach significantly enhances overall data management efficiency, paving the way forward for overcoming database interoperability issues.
Addressing database interoperability issues is vital for organizations striving for efficiency and effectiveness in their operations. The complexities of integrating diverse data sources can significantly impact data integrity and accessibility.
By adopting best practices and understanding the challenges at hand, organizations can navigate these issues more effectively. The future of database interoperability hinges on advanced technologies and collaborative standards that will ultimately enhance connectivity and data fluidity across platforms.